Bio Diesel
• Bio – diesel is defined as mono-alkyl esters of long chain fatty acids derived
from vegetable oils
...
• Triglycerides are ester of long chain fatty acids
...
Manufacture: Trans – Estertification (or) Alcoholysis
• Trans – Estertification (or) Alcoholysis is the process to reduce the viscosity
of vegetable oil
...
• Finally methyl esters of fatty acid is formed, are called “Bio – Diesel”
Alcoholysis reaction is represented as follows
Advantages of Bio-diesel
• Bio-diesel is bio-degradable
...
• The gaseous pollutants are lesser in bio-diesel
...
• Best engine performance
...
Disadvantages
• It becomes gel in cold winter
...
• It decreases horse power of engine
...
• Emission of NO2 is higher than conventional energy

Definition - Hydrogenation of coal
• When the coal is heated with hydrogen to higher temperature under high
pressure, it is converted to gasoline
...
• Bergius process (or) direct method is one of the methods available for the
hydrogenation of coal
...
• The paste is pumped along with hydrogen gas into the converter, which is
heated at 400-450 °C, 200 – 250 atm
...
And it is decomposed into mixture of lower hydrocarbons
...
• The crude oil is then fractionated to yield, (i) Gasoline (ii) Middle oil (iii)
heavy oil
• The middle oil is further hydrogenated to yield more gasoline
...
• The yield of gasoline is about 60% of the coal
